austraLasia #2528

SIGNIS World Congress: "the best for our project, for Don Bosco....."
 
CHIANG MAI: 20 October 2009 -- An event of world importance, certainly within the Catholic world, but with many wider implications, is taking place in Chiang Mai, Thailand at the moment: the SIGNIS World Congress - Children's Rights, tomorrows promise.  The Congress runs from 17 -21 October.
    A number of Salesians SDB and close collaborators, along with FMA are present for the Congress, some in official capacity.  Fr Peter Gonsalves, lecturer in the SC Faculty at the UPS is officially representing the Salesians Congregation on the SIGNIS Board and of course is in Chiang Mai on this occasion.  But anyone who has taken a look at the programme will note that one of today's workshops is being run by Fr Tom Kunnel SDB.  Tom is an Indian missionary who has been working many years in AFE, Kenya, and up until very recently was the director of BEAMS, a multimedia production group he has formed over the years in Nairobi. Tom's workshop today will showcase some of BEAMS work, under the title "Developing media education around the world".  Another venture coming from his leadership has been a re-presentation for the African context of the 'Shepherds for an Information Age' Salesian formation handbook for media education.
    Another participant, this time a 'local' in the sense that he is a Cambodian working closely with the Salesians, has written of his experience at the Congress. Kim Sean manages the Social Communication section at Don Bosco Sihanoukville, and is a member of the Cambodian Delegation of the Catholic Church to the Congress.
    Kim writes: "I am doing my best, especially showing our social communication section in Sihanoukville.  I trust in the blessing of God to do the best for our project, for Don Bosco and for the Cambodian Catholic Church.  I did two video clips with my group.  I am very happy with my group - they come from five different countries, Malaysia, Thailand, Vietnam, India and Cambodia".  He goes to say "I think also about the Don Bosco anniversary of the 150 years of the Salesians. I will find a good place to mention it here in Chiang Mai.  I am getting a lot of experience in Thailand.  The Social Communication area is very open to the Catholic Church".
